        Sacramento Area Gun Shops

        River City Gun Exchange
        2370 Fruitridge Road
        Sacramento, CA
        (916) 428-0377

        Favorite Sac gun shop. Very Black Rifle Friendly, lots of consignments, knowledgeable staff. *Closed Sundays and Mondays, usually crowded, bring your patience with you. *Usually has an ad in the Sac Bee. ****** *"Knowledgeable staff, but the reps' patience level can vary depending on who you get. They like to share knowledge, but some of the staff get annoyed by "dumb" questions. Black gun friendly and knowledgeable about 922r. They have some used firearms. Prices of the new stuff is slightly below anybody else in the area, but the used stuff seems high." ****** *"Had good experiences with them for a consignment gun."


        Just Guns
        3538 Auburn Blvd
        Sacramento, CA 95821
        916-486-4867

        Opened a year and a half ago, big open shop, helpful staff. *I like the store, haven't bought a gun there yet. ****** *"Just Guns - I PPT there, they are very fair and have a great layout. They are friendly to black rifles but I don't recall any in stock or on display." * ***** *"Customer was better when they first opened. Now, it's a crapshoot too. Selection is okay, but I expect them to increase as the business picks up. The last time I was there, about a month ago, they added a black rifle section and a gunsmith in the back. Prices are slightly higher than other shops that have been around a while."


        Norse Armory
        10 North East Street STE #211
        Woodland, CA
        (530) 661-0900*‎

        A newer gun store, active online at CalGuns, group sales, deal in any conceivable CA legal firearm, usually show up at local gun shows. *Good people. ****** *"I've never been to Norse's store in Woodland, but I've seen them at every local gun show and highly recommend checking them out. Good guys and they deal straight."


        Sacramento Black Rifle
        6671 Blue Oaks Blvd #
        Rocklin, CA
        (916) 771-3553*‎

        A newer gun store, haven't been there, usually has an ad in the Sac Bee * ***** *"Sacramento Black Rifle didn't have their FFL yet when I last visited. (They have FFL now) If previous performance is any indication, they'll likely have a great selection of AR's. They've always been busy when I've gone in, even during the week." ****** *"Awesome guys with great guns. They had a location in Citrus Heights for a few years. Over there they had a few pistols and I think they were exclusively black rifle for long guns. Haven't been to their new location."


        TDS Guns
        4881 Granite Drive
        Rocklin, CA
        (916) 660-9091*‎

        A newer gun store, haven't been there, usually has an ad in the Sac Bee ****** *"TDS Guns has a really good selection, brightly light and clean store. Staff are very approachable and are very involved in 2nd amendment issues. Always busy, but very well staffed." *"Another good shop, 5% off with a military ID. I haven't seen them not crowded, they have a good selection of handguns and rifles." * ****** *"Great customer service with the more mature reps. Big handgun selection, very good tactical rifle selection. Prices are good with hot-selling items. Knowledgeable staff, especially the more mature guys."


        Sportsman's Warehouse
        6640 Lonetree Boulevard
        Rocklin, CA
        (916) 782-9900*‎

        Big, big box store. *Feels a little like Disneyland for outdoors people. *Big selection of firearms, friendly knowledgeable staff. ****** *"Sportsman's Warehouse is a box store, but this one tends to be more informed and friendly than many others, including Cabela's and BassPro. No OLL's and their stock really fluctuates. They've pulled some of the best gun salesmen away from their hunting store competitors and it shows in their customer service." *"They are more friendly than what you'd expect from a warehouse. They are much more hunter driven as they don't FFL for black rifles per company policy. I found some amazing ammo prices in their bulk pile. They also of a good assortment of reloading supplies." ****** * "I don't know what's up, but they had a bigger selection of handguns before. Now their handgun selection is about half and don't carry much of anything I would be interested in. They seem to be a sporting/hunting shop, therefore there are no black rifles. Knowledge of the reps vary greatly, but customer service is better on weekdays than weekends. Prices are slightly higher than Wild Sports, which is odd for being a chain store."


        The Gun Room
        9221 Survey Road
        Elk Grove,*California
        916-714-4867

        Big, brightly lit shop, one of the only indoor ranges around. You can shoot handgun caliber rifles and shotguns. Big selection of guns. I've had good service there, but some on CalGuns have complaints. ****** *"Customer service is hit and miss, with most cases being a miss. Prices are higher than others, but they do have a big selection. I go there to handle guns then shop around for a better price. I don't believe they sell any more black rifles."


        Wild Bill's
        10490 E Stockton Blvd # 150
        Elk Grove, CA
        (916) 686-7699*‎

        Small shop, lots of Western / SASS sort of stuff, used leather holsters and belts. *Big local NRA supporter. *Just a block away from The Gun Room. * *******"Wild Bill's carries a LOT more than just cowboy stuff now. He's got stuff on the wall I wouldn't expect to see in an average California gun store. Branden's store is the only reason I'm willing to drive through Elk Grove anymore. They're not condescending towards women either, which is a very big deal to me." * ***** *"Good customer service. Prices are average. They have one of most things, but not a whole lot of one thing. If you want to straight-up sell a firearm and not deal with consignment, this would be the place -- he gives the best prices."


        Buy*Sell Trade It All
        5725 Stockton Blvd
        Sacramento, CA 95824
        916 456 7296

        Little old pawn shop, I think it's the only pawn shop around that buys and sells guns. *(Speak up if you know of another one). *They sell new guns as well as pawns. *Occasionally find good deals.


        Broadway Bait, Rod and Gun
        1701 Broadway
        Sacramento, CA
        (916) 448-6338*‎

        Small, crowded, lots of fishing gear and shotguns. *Guys in camo with dead ducks.


        Guns and Stuff
        5060 Roseville Road
        North Highlands, CA
        (916) 334-3209*‎

        Tiny shop, lots of fishing gear, gun counter at the back. *I've only ever seen the owner and his wife working there and they're good people to talk to. *


        Cordova Shooting Center
        11551 Douglas Road
        Rancho Cordova, CA
        (916) 351-0538*

        Big outdoor range, small gun shop, nice people.


        Action Guns
        2301 Vehicle Dr # E
        Rancho Cordova, CA
        (916) 631-9002*‎

        Haven't been there. ****** *"Action Guns and Ammo, Rancho Cordova, $60."

        Rancho Cordova Guns and Ammunition
        1951 Zinfandel Drive
        Rancho Cordova, CA
        (916) 635-7214

        Nice looking shop. ****** *"If I'm looking for a new or good used gun,*they've been VERY good to me for almost 20 years."


        Pacific Extreme Sports / IWE
        1313 N Market Blvd #120
        Sacramento, California*
        (916) 646-3474

        Tiny fishing gear shop with a gun counter at the back.


        Elkhorn Bait and Tackle
        6745 20th Street
        Rio Linda, CA
        (916) 991-5298*‎

        Crowded, lots of fishing gear, lots of gun, staff was not real friendly the couple of times I've been in. * ***** *"Cocky but knowledgeable staff. Crowded. Years ago, he gave me a discount without me even asking when I went back for a 3rd firearm. Prices are right around MSRP. I don't recall seeing any black rifles."

        Wild Sports
        9396 Greenback Lane
        Orangevale, CA
        (916) 988-5375

        Big store, half hunting, half fishing. *Really big gun selection, sometimes has good ammo sales. *I've bought a couple of guns there and they were just fine to deal with. *Some CalGunners have posted complaints. * *******"I've been there multiple times over the years. I know they've been around at least 15 years. They are more driven towards hunters but they usually have an SA M1A and the occassional SOCOM II. If you know what you want and what you are talking about they tend to be friendlier, but even then it is hit and miss. The last time I was there they were being inspected so I didn't hang around too long." ****** * "As someone already said, they have become cocky as they have been in business for some time now. I still find some reps to be friendly in the handgun and shotgun area. Prices for in-stock items can be lower than other shops, however they will not give prices over the phone. Selection is just a little above average, but they are not black rifle friendly."

        Toro Arms
        424 Main St*
        Woodland, CA 95695*
        Phone: 530-908-6780*

        Haven't been in the store, small shop on Main street. ****** *"I need to add a little to Toro Arms. Great people there. I was running out of time and ran in the store 15 minutes before they closed. They allowed me to get through my paper work and start my 10 day wait even though I wasn't finished until 10 minutes after closing. They then told me what the end of my 10 days would be and then mentioned to call before I leave to pick it up so someone could hang around after closing so I could come in to pick it up. This was very generous considering they are open the next morning." ****** *"DROS plus $25."


        J and G Guns
        7680 Barton Road
        Granite Bay, CA
        (916) 782-7075

        Haven't been there. ****** *"J and G are a great consignment store. It's been six months since I've visited and they didn't carry OLL's at all, but if you want older domestic firearms they are THE place to go in Sac Metro." ****** *"I talked to a few people from J&G at the Big Reno Show in '09. They were really helpful and nice. Haven't made it over to their store yet."
